Latest Patents

Among Umetani's notable innovations are two recent patents that focus on plural liquid pack type heat-curable resin compositions. The first patent emphasizes producing a shaped article of a cured resin that boasts an optimal balance of heat resistance and toughness. The key to this invention lies in its formulation—a carefully selected mix of components, including a polyisocyanate compound and radically polymerizable unsaturated monomer compounds, which are separated into multiple liquid packs for effective mixing and curing.

The second patent centers around a plural liquid pack type heat-curable resin compound that enhances resistance to heat and chemicals while also providing excellent mechanical and electrical properties. This invention facilitates the creation of shaped resin articles through an innovative combination of polyisocyanate and glycidyl acrylate compounds, complemented by various catalysts for optimal curing.
